Treatment protocol Entire shoot systems were collected from seedlings for purification of stem cell nuclei. Leaves number 5 and 6 were collected for purification of mesophyll cell nuclei. Niclei from each tissue were purified by INTACT.
Growth protocol All plants were grown under 16hr light/8 hr dark cycles on 1/2 MS plates for seedling collection (for stem cell) and on soil for leaf tissue collection (for mesophyll cells)
Extracted molecule genomic DNA
Extraction protocol Tn5 Transposase treatment (Using the Illumina Nextera kit) was performed on 25,000 nuclei from each sample, followed by isolation of fragmented genomic DNA using the Qiagen PCR purification kit.
Purified transposase-fragmented DNAs were converted to sequencing libraries through a limited number of PCR cycles using indexed primers, followed by purification of library fragments using SPRI beads.

Data processing Raw reads were aligned to the Arabidopsis TAIR10 genome using Bowtie2 with default parameters
Mapped reads were filtered to remove those mapping to organelle genomes, and reads with a mapping quality score of q>2 were retained for further analysis.
Peaks (transposase hypersensitive sites; THSs) were identified using the Findpeaks function of the Homer package, with the parameters "-region" "-minDist 150" and "-regionRes 1". Bed files of the THS regions are included for each dataset.
